....er referred to as the Act, 1944), the outer limit fixed for an interim order to be in operation is 365 days. The said provision has been held to be mandatory by a Division Bench of this Court in the case of Commissioner, Central Excise, Kanpur vs. Shri Arpit Jain, Director (Central Excise Appeal No. 217 of 2014) decided on 15.10.2014. ....me bound period. We have heard learned counsel for the parties and have gone through the records of the present appeals. Tribunal being a creation of a Statute is bound by the provision under which it has been created. Therefore, the Tribunal does not have the power to pass interim orders in teeth of statutory provision of Section 35-C(2A) of the Act, 1944. The Tribunal is bound to confine t....
